About Halvor Møll Nilsen
Halvor Møll Nilsen is a scholar working on Ocean Engineering, Environmental Engineering and Computational Mechanics, having authored 97 papers that have together received 1.6k indexed citations. Recurring topics across this work include CO2 Sequestration and Geologic Interactions (40 papers), Enhanced Oil Recovery Techniques (34 papers) and Reservoir Engineering and Simulation Methods (31 papers). The work is most often cited by research in Environmental Engineering (756 citations), Ocean Engineering (778 citations) and Mechanical Engineering (559 citations). Halvor Møll Nilsen has collaborated with scholars based in Norway, United States and France. Frequent co-authors include Knut‐Andreas Lie, Odd Andersen, Stein Krogstad, Bård Skaflestad, Ingeborg Skjelkvåle Ligaarden, Jostein R. Natvig, Xavier Raynaud, Olav Møyner, Sarah E. Gasda and J. P. Hansen. Their work appears in journals such as Proceedings of the National Academy of Sciences, SHILAP Revista de lepidopterología and Physical Review B.
